What Is a Kidney Infection?

A kidney infection, also known as pyelonephritis, usually develops when bacteria travel from the bladder or urinary tract into one or both kidneys. While urinary tract infections (UTIs) are more common in women, men can also develop kidney infections, especially if they have enlarged prostate glands, kidney stones, or weakened immune systems.

Ignoring the Symptoms Of Kidney Infections In Males may lead to severe complications, making early diagnosis and proper treatment extremely important.

Common Symptoms Of Kidney Infections In Males

Recognizing the early signs can help reduce the risk of long-term kidney damage. The most common symptoms include:

High Fever and Chills

One of the first signs is a sudden fever accompanied by chills and excessive sweating. These symptoms indicate that the body is actively fighting a bacterial infection.

Pain in the Lower Back or Side

Men often experience persistent pain in the lower back, flank, or side where the infected kidney is located. The discomfort may worsen with movement or pressure.

Burning Sensation During Urination

Pain or burning while passing urine is a common symptom. Frequent urination and an urgent need to urinate may also occur even when the bladder contains little urine.

Cloudy or Bloody Urine

Changes in urine appearance can indicate infection. Cloudy urine, blood in the urine, or foul-smelling urine should never be ignored.

Fatigue and Weakness

As the infection progresses, many men experience tiredness, low energy, nausea, and general weakness due to the body's immune response.

Why Early Diagnosis Matters

The Symptoms Of Kidney Infections In Males can worsen rapidly if left untreated. Early diagnosis allows healthcare professionals to begin appropriate treatment, reducing the risk of kidney scarring, abscess formation, or bloodstream infection.
